Latest Patents
Ryouichi Miyamoto's latest patents reflect his expertise in semiconductor devices. The first patent details a semiconductor device equipped with a fine bump electrode featuring a small side. This innovative device includes a first conductive layer placed on a designated portion of a substrate, accompanied by an insulating layer that has an opening to expose part of the first conductive layer. Subsequent layers, including a second conductive layer, a third conductive layer, and a fourth conductive layer, work in conjunction to enhance the device's functionality.
The second patent describes a film carrier for semiconductor devices, which is tested with a specialized tester featuring multiple test pins. This inventive film carrier includes a film substrate made of insulating material and a series of conductive leads strategically placed with predetermined spacing. Each lead is designed with both testing lead and circuit lead portions, optimizing efficiency during testing procedures.
